Как включить aac кодек xiaomi

Обновлено: 02.07.2024

Инструкция по изменению аудиокодека Bluetooth на смартфоне с беспроводными наушниками.

Качество воспроизведения звука через беспроводные наушники зависит от того, какой аудиокодек поддерживает телефон и Bluetooth-гарнитура. Зачастую по умолчанию работает кодек, который обеспечивает не самый качественный звук и допускает большие задержки. Мы расскажем, зачем и как можно изменить кодек Bluetooth на смартфоне.

Зачем нужно менять аудиокодек Bluetooth на телефоне?

Стандартный аудиокодек может не отвечать желаемым параметрам пользователю. Чтобы улучшить звук на беспроводных наушниках, необходимо ознакомиться со всеми доступными кодеками, выбрать лучший, а затем изменить его в настройках, если по умолчанию работает другой алгоритм.

Название кодека, который на данный момент работает на смартфоне, можно узнать в настройках беспроводных соединений. Оно расположено рядом с подключенными наушниками в списке связанных по Bluetooth устройств. Здесь же сразу можно изменить действующий кодек.

Кодек Bluetooth

Прежде чем менять аудиокодек, необходимо убедиться, что и телефон, и наушники поддерживают выбранный пользователем алгоритм. Чтобы узнать, какие кодеки поддерживает смартфон, достаточно изучить его технические характеристики. Также есть более сложный алгоритм:

Если устройства поддерживают нужный кодек, его можно изменить в меню разработчика. Для этого необходимо:

Изменить кодек Bluetooth

Также в разделе для разработчиков можно управлять другими важными настройками беспроводных наушников:

Смена кодека доступна на смартфонах под управлением Android 8.0 и выше. Если изменить алгоритм не удалось, возможно, это необходимо делать через фирменное приложение от производителя устройства (телефона или наушников).


на ваше обозрение статья исследоватлелей из *SoundGuys - We Live Audio!*.
Перевод статьи буквальный, автор Роберт Триггс, оригинал статьи тут.

Полное руководство по наушникам Bluetooth: AAC приемлем только на телефонах Apple AAC - один из наиболее часто поддерживаемых кодеков Bluetooth на рынке беспроводных наушников и динамиков,


mi-true-wireless-earphones-2-basic-1.jpg (159.9 KB, Downloads: 6)

2021-10-22 23:16:27 Upload

Наряду с SBC и Qualcomm aptX , AAC является одним из наиболее часто поддерживаемых кодеков Bluetooth на рынке беспроводных наушников и динамиков. Это также стандартное сжатие аудиоданных, используемое в iTunes от Apple и YouTube от Google, и поддерживается на всех современных смартфонах. Файлы AAC, разработанные как преемники MP3, имеют аналогичный диапазон качества. Даже версия кодека для Bluetooth очень гибкая, как мы сейчас увидим. Аудиоформат AAC поддерживает качество звука до 24 бит 96 кГц, но в области Bluetooth мы ограничены в лучшем случае немного ниже качества CD .

В этой статье мы подробно рассмотрим некоторые объективные измерения, чтобы увидеть, как AAC сравнивается с качеством компакт-дисков и SBC, и как эта производительность может варьироваться в зависимости от типа устройства, с которым он используется.

Формат AAC не соответствует качеству компакт-диска


1_ acc _ sbc.JPG (152.63 KB, Downloads: 10)

2021-10-18 00:24:45 Upload

Приведенный выше график немного проблематичен для чтения, потому что результаты, которые мы получили для AAC, очень разнообразны. Мы протестировали AAC как с файлами без потерь, так и с файлами AAC - оба дали ощутимо разные результаты . Различные смартфоны также по-разному работают с AAC, что удивительно, учитывая, что одни и те же телефоны одинаково работают с обычным SBC Bluetooth.

Прежде чем мы увеличим масштаб графиков, чтобы более подробно выделить эти различия, вам необходимо знать несколько вещей. Звуковая частота измеряется логарифмически, и в музыке выше 16 кГц очень мало содержания. Большая часть того, что вы слышите, выглядит значительно ниже 10 кГц. Верхний предел нашего слуха также ограничен где-то между 10 кГц и 20 кГц в зависимости от возраста, так что имейте это в виду при просмотре этих результатов.


2_ acc _ sbc.JPG (157.59 KB, Downloads: 10)

2021-10-18 00:27:25 Upload

Это может быть высокочастотный звук, но эти выпадения будут слышны для более молодых ушей.

Отсечка высоких частот широко варьируется от устройства к устройству с AAC. Ни один из них не приближается к Hi-Res - как и ожидалось - но AAC не достигает частот, достаточно высоких, чтобы соответствовать качеству CD, LDAC или стандартному Bluetooth SBC в любом случае. Это беспокоит всех, кто ценит качество звука выше удобства.

Хуже всего работает Huawei P20 Pro: спад происходит на потрясающе низкой частоте 14,2 кГц, что все еще остается в пределах слышимости большинства людей. LG V30 работает немного лучше, снижая частоту до 16 кГц, за ней следует Samsung Galaxy Note 8 с частотой 17 кГц. IPhone 7 показал лучшие результаты, расширив свой предел до 18,9 кГц. Хотя телефон Apple начинает более медленный спад, который имеет точку -3 дБ, установленную примерно на уровне 18 кГц.

* В любом случае AAC не достигает частот, достаточно высоких, чтобы соответствовать качеству компакт-диска или стандартному SBC Bluetooth. Это беспокоит всех, кто ценит качество звука выше удобства. *

Чтобы проверить уровень шума, мы рассмотрим лучший и худший сценарии для AAC - например, iPhone 7 и Huawei P20 Pro соответственно. Samsung Galaxy Note 8 является средним по качеству. В настоящее время мы также воспроизводим контент без потерь, чтобы проверить сжатие кодека Bluetooth, а не ограничиваться ограничениями типа файла.


3_ acc _ noise.JPG (206.03 KB, Downloads: 6)

2021-10-18 00:29:50 Upload

Во-первых, эти данные демонстрируют отличный пример алгоритмов психоакустической компрессии, используемых AAC. Обратите внимание на то, как уровень шума падает между тестовыми пиками: AAC полностью отбрасывает эти данные, так как ничего не слышно.

Что нас интересует, так это шум вокруг фрагментов звука, которые мы хотим слышать, проверка того, не замаскированы ли они и не искажены. Реализация AAC в iPhone 7 неплохо работает на всех частотах, достигая -91 дБFS на частоте 1 кГц. Это составляет всего лишь 16 бит данных. Мы видим, что уровень шума вокруг тестовых сигналов примерно соответствует амплитуде. Это объясняет, почему шум выше в районе пикового тона на 1 кГц, поскольку AAC использует склонность нашего мозга не замечать тихие звуки в присутствии более громких, чтобы скрыть шум.

Низкая производительность на телефонах Android - не ошибка кодека.

Ключевой вывод всех тестов заключается в том, что при использовании кодека AAC смартфоны Android работают намного хуже, чем iPhone от Apple. Однако в этом нет ничего удивительного: Android просто плохо поддерживает AAC .

Причина этого заключается в том, как Android обрабатывает кодирование некоторых кодов Bluetooth. Не только качество кодирования связано с качеством соединения, но и с алгоритмами Android Energy Aware Scheduling (EAS). EAS определяет, как телефон отдает приоритет тактовой частоте процессора по сравнению с энергоэффективностью, а кодированию Bluetooth можно назначить приоритет, как и любой другой задаче. Вполне возможно, что даже функция энергосбережения в Android несколько повлияет на качество вашей музыки .

* AAC требует гораздо большей вычислительной мощности, чем SBC или aptX. *

AAC использует психоакустическое моделирование для передачи данных, что делает его кодеком с очень большой нагрузкой на процессор по сравнению с SBC или aptX . Таким образом, смартфоны, для которых энергоэффективность важнее производительности, будут кодировать AAC Bluetooth с гораздо более низкой скоростью передачи и качеством . Например: Huawei P20 Pro, известный своей ориентацией на оптимизацию энергопотребления, дает результат AAC хуже, чем у Galaxy Note 8 и iPhone 7.

Даже наш лучший телефон на базе Android, Galaxy Note 8, явно хуже iPhone 8 по всем частотам. Он предлагает достаточно стабильный уровень шума около -73 дБ для всех наших тестовых тонов и впечатляющий фоновый шум -110 дБ. При -73 дБ мы далеки от качества компакт-диска (96 дБ) , но вы услышите шум, если будете крутить мелодию. Уровень шума Huawei P20 Pro значительно хуже, чем у Note 8, достигая максимума в -42 дБ около нашего тона 1 кГц. Это не так плохо, как кажется, но более тонкие детали из реальных музыкальных файлов в конечном итоге будут потеряны из-за этого минимального уровня шума. Однозначно ничего близкого к качеству компакт-диска здесь нет.


Чтобы продемонстрировать, как сжатие AAC существенно меняется в зависимости от воспроизводимого контента, вот и наш тест с прямоугольной волной:

4_ acc _ noise.JPG (197.25 KB, Downloads: 6)

2021-10-18 00:38:08 Upload

Все кодеки очень тихие ниже 1 кГц, так как нет контента. Тем не менее, минимальный уровень шума для iPhone достигает всего -80 дБFS при 1 кГц и достигает -69 дБFS для Galaxy Note 8. У iPhone 7 спад 19 кГц, который также заметен на нижнем конечном пике. Вывод заключается в том, что формирование шума AAC сильно зависит от контента.

Передает ли AAC Bluetooth файлы без потерь?

Разумно предположить, что AAC Bluetooth передает аудиофайлы AAC по воздуху без изменений, особенно с учетом общих имен. Однако убедительных испытаний, подтверждающих это, никогда не проводилось, поэтому мы преобразовали наши тестовые файлы без потерь в формат AAC и повторно запустили тесты.


5_ aac _ fre.JPG (140.52 KB, Downloads: 10)

2021-10-18 00:40:03 Upload

Частотные характеристики идентичны для каждого телефона, независимо от того, воспроизводятся ли файлы без потерь или файлы AAC. Мы также ясно видим, что ни один из телефонов не достигает такого же предела 20 кГц, как наш входной файл типа AAC. Даже iPhone от Apple не проходит через файлы AAC без изменений, поэтому кажется, что он перекодирует файл. Минимальные уровни внеполосного шума также явно различаются по форме в каждом случае, и ни один из них не достигает такого низкого уровня, как наш тестовый файл.


6_ acc _ noise.JPG (191.83 KB, Downloads: 8)

2021-10-18 00:41:35 Upload

Аналогичная ситуация и с минимальным уровнем шума: реализация Apple AAC остается наиболее близкой к исходному материалу, но даже здесь мы можем видеть дополнительные 15 дБ или более шума, добавленного к сигналу. Samsung Galaxy Note 8 и Huawei P20 Pro работают примерно так же, как и раньше, и снова явно хуже, чем iPhone 7. Даже в этом случае все эти телефоны повторно передают исходный файл AAC обратно через кодировщик, что снижает качество. Как и в случае с файлами без потерь, разница заключается в том, насколько дополнительное сжатие применяется к файлам на этом втором проходе.

AAC не идеален

AAC - один из наиболее интересных для анализа кодеков Bluetooth из-за его психоакустического, а не частотного квантования. Это немного усложняет оценку его качества, поскольку мы должны учитывать слуховую маскировку, а не постоянный уровень шума, который мы видим с другими кодеками, компакт-дисками и файлами Hi-Res.

Имея это в виду, AAC превосходит свои необработанные цифры с точки зрения размера файла, как и MP3. Высококачественные реализации, такие как iPhone 7, будет очень трудно отличить от качества компакт-дисков и других высококачественных кодеков Bluetooth. Однако реализации с более низкой скоростью передачи данных, подобные тем, что используются на некоторых из наших телефонов Android, далеки от качества компакт-дисков с точки зрения частотной характеристики или шума. Избегайте использования AAC на этих моделях.

* По частотной характеристике или шуму телефоны Android не далеки от качества компакт-дисков. Избегайте использования AAC на этих моделях. *

Самая большая проблема с AAC - это сильно варьирующаяся производительность между смартфонами. Даже стандартный SBC Bluetooth не обнаружил ничего похожего на это разнообразие среди протестированных мной телефонов. Если вы являетесь пользователем Android, вам, вероятно, лучше придерживаться SBC или выбрать aptX или LDAC, если они доступны.

**************
the end
Было ли прочитанное полезным? Коментни.

Изучаю сейчас смартфон Huawei P30 Pro . В первую очередь, конечно, волнует камера, но я, когда что-то тестирую, перезжаю на аппарат полностью, и нередко ловлю странное в тех местах, о которых в презентациях молчат.

В самолете решил посмотреть кино. Подключаю наушники Sony WH-1000XM3 и слышу, что со звуком полная шляпа. Будто унитаз на голову надел. Стал искать причины безобразия и обнаружил, что наушники подключились по кодеку SBC. А это кодек базовый, он вообще ничего не умеет. Что ни подключи по нему, звучать будет одинаково отвратительно.

Но Sony-то умеют LDAC! И к Mate 20 Pro подключались именно по нему.

Стал курить форумы. Оказалось, что проблема довольно массовая, и встречается она как на флагманам Huawei, начиная с P20 Pro, так и на топовых Xiaomi. Рекомендация одна: включить режим разработчика и там принудительно поменять кодек в настройках Bluetooth. Но вот беда, на P30 Pro его можно менять до морковкиного заговенья, все равно останется SBC. И, как я понял, с той же проблемой столкнулись и остальные страдальцы.

В итоге все советуют дождаться новой прошивки. Мол, это наверняка баг китайцев, авось починят. На P30 Pro сегодня как раз прилетела новая прошивка с кучей исправлений, но со звуком все осталось по-прежнему. Стал копать дальше сам. И нашел таки, где собака порылась.

Для работы с наушниками устанавливается приложение Sony Headphones Connect. Оно, по идее, должно само соображать, что к нему подключают. Но иногда приложение тупит. И в настройках выставляет приоритет стабильности соединения. Стабильность мы все любим, однако вместе с ней и идет неотключаемый кодек SBC. Я вам так скажу – в баню такую стабильность! Нужно просто переключиться на приоритет качества звука, и жизнь мгновенно наладится. Включится LDAC, а музыка заиграет, как надо. И стабильность, что характерно, не пострадает.

Я знаю, что это рецепт не новый, и про включение SBC написано где-то в дебрях описания приложения. Но, повторюсь, народ реально воет, причем как русскоязычный, так и не очень. Авось кто-то наткнется на этот пост и жизнь наладится.

В последнее время смартфоны Xiaomi все чаще стараются покрыть любые популярные запросы у пользователей. Например, уже несколько лет программисты и инженеры китайской компании активно трудятся над улучшением результатов работы камеры, и заметить эти улучшения можно невооруженным глазом.

Пожалуй, с таким же энтузиазмом Xiaomi работают и над «музыкальной» составляющей своей продукции, причем, одновременно прокачивается как звучание из динамиков, так и передача звука через наушники. Учитывая растущую популярность беспроводных наушников, компания, в основном, тратит силы над улучшением качества звука, передаваемым через Bluetooth.

Кодек aptX на Xiaomi (Сяоми) – фото 1

Однако, несмотря на все усилия разработчиков, звучание в Bluetooth-наушниках не получит должного апгрейда, пока не в прошивке не будет активирован специальный кодек – aptX. Давайте изучим, что из себя представляет данный кодек.

Что такое aptX?

aptX и его более продвинутая версия aptX HD – специально разработанные кодеки, используемые для более качественной передачи звука на совместимые Bluetooth-устройства.

Более распространенные кодеки – SBC и AAC – хоть и предлагают приемлемое для большинства пользователей качество передаваемого звука, но его точно нельзя назвать идеальным. Более того, для «ценителей» данные кодеки являются настоящими стоп-сигналами.

Кодек aptX на Xiaomi (Сяоми) – фото 2

Помимо банально не самого чистого звука, SBC и AAC также не могут похвастаться правильной и «быстрой» передачей сигнала. Особенно это заметно в играх и при просмотре роликов на YouTube – например, ведущий на экране уже произнес реплику, а вы услышали ее спустя определенный промежуток времени. На постоянной основе это может давать нехилое чувство раздражения.

aptX и aptX HD были созданы как раз для того, чтобы повысить качество звука в Bluetooth-наушниках, сокращая при этом отставание до возможного минимума.

Кодек aptX на Xiaomi (Сяоми) – фото 3

Кстати, считается, что при aptX выдает звук сопоставимый с несжатым качеством CD-диска. А разница обычного aptX и его HD-версии состоит в том, что «прокаченный» кодек убирает различный «фоновый мусор», что делает его предпочтительным для аудиофилов.

Как включить кодек aptX на Xiaomi?

Прелесть aptX состоит в том, что его не нужно активировать. Xiaomi, как и многие производители-конкуренты, просто встроили данный кодек внутрь системы, и при подключении подходящих наушников aptX (или его HD-версии) сразу начнет «работать» и радовать вас гораздо более чистым звучанием.

Кодек aptX на Xiaomi (Сяоми) – фото 4

Оба кодека были разработаны Qualcomm – американской компанией, в основном, известной благодаря своим мобильным чипам Snapdragon. Поначалу именно процессоры серии Snapdragon «обкатывали» технологию aptX, но со временем Qualcomm открыла доступ к крутому звучанию чипам от MediaTek.

Кодек aptX на Xiaomi (Сяоми) – фото 5

Что делать, если aptX не включается?

К сожалению, от ошибок не застраховано ни одно устройство, и ваши новые продвинутые наушники могут просто не «подтянуть» желаемый вами кодек. Причиной этого может быть как программный баг MIUI, так и «кривая» прошивка наушников.

Кодек aptX на Xiaomi (Сяоми) – фото 6

Кодек aptX на Xiaomi (Сяоми) – фото 7

Вот мы зашли в режим разработчика – нам необходимо найти раздел «Сети». Среди подпунктов данного раздела вы найдете меню настройки используемых смартфоном кодеков. Нажимаем на него и ищем тот самый aptX – выбираем. Все, после этого смартфон будет в принудительном порядке запускать желанный многими кодек.

Кодек aptX на Xiaomi (Сяоми) – фото 8
Кодек aptX на Xiaomi (Сяоми) – фото 9

Как мы видим, aptX – не редкость для смартфонов Xiaomi. Но для его использования придется провести апгрейд ваших наушников.

Читайте также: